Whitefish Bay (16-1) at Cedarburg (14-2)
This one very well could decide the North Shore Conference title. Whitefish Bay is one game ahead. With a victory, Cedarburg would create a tie atop the standings.
The Blue Dukes won the first meeting convincingly 76-56 on Dec. 8. Northern Arizona commit Jayden Jackson Jayden Jackson 6'2" | SG Whitefish Bay | 2021 State WI is having a strong senior season, averaging 20.1 points per game. Whitefish Bay comes in red hot, having won 16-straight games since dropping their season opener.
Cedarburg is reeling a bit after two consecutive losses. The Bulldogs will turn to their stellar duo of Purdue football commit Drew Biber Drew Biber 6'3" | SF Cedarburg | 2021 State WI (20.5 ppg) and Kansas State commit Logan Landers Logan Landers 6'9" | PF Cedarburg | 2021 State WI (18.7 ppg).
Arrowhead (11-6) at Waukesha West (10-2)
First place in the Classic Eight Conference is on the line as well on Friday.
West sits a half-game up in the standings and won the first meeting 74-66 on Dec. 11. Valparaiso commit and Mr. Basketball candidate Cameron Palesse Cameron Palesse 6'3" | CG Waukesha West | 2021 State #249 Nation WI is putting up 30.2 points and 5.3 rebounds per game this season.
After a slow start, Arrowhead has won eight of their last nine games. Sophomore wing Mac Wrecke Mac Wrecke 6'5" | SG Arrowhead | 2023 State #272 Nation WI leads the Warhawks at 22.3 ppg. Senior Sam Hytinen Sam Hytinen 6'3" | SF Arrowhead | 2021 State WI is adding just shy of 17 points per contest.
Ashwaubenon (11-5) at Bay Port (11-3)
Two of the top teams in the Fox River Classic Conference will square off.
Ashwaubenon, who has won seven-straight games, is getting a breakout season from junior wing Marcus Tomashek Marcus Tomashek 6'3" | SG Ashwaubenon | 2022 State WI (22.2 ppg). The Jaguars feature a strong trio, which includes senior forward Kyle Krueger Kyle Krueger 6'5" | PF Ashwaubenon | 2021 State WI (12.5 ppg) and junior guard Matt Imig Matt Imig 6'0" | CG Aswaubenon | 2022 State WI (12.4 ppg).
Bay Port took the first meeting 74-61 on Dec. 18. The Pirates are led by senior guard Gunnar DeCleene Gunnar DeCleene 6'2" | SG Bay Port | 2021 State WI (14.0 ppg) and junior forward Nate Forystek Nate Forystek 6'7" | PF Bay Port | 2022 State WI (12.9 ppg).
